Dog Story:, Roxy is an absolute sweetheart! At only 28 pounds we call her cuddle size. She is very affectionate, occasionally playful, and content to be wherever her people are at. She gets along well with other dogs but would also be fine as an only dog. Roxy would prefer to sleep with her people on the bed. Luckily, she doesn’t take up much room and is a super cuddler. Roxy does have an allergy to grass and tends to clean her paws often, occasionally making them somewhat raw. Her previous owner was able to manage her allergy with medication. Roxy is afraid of thunder and prefers to be very close and held during storms. She needs some help learning not to bark at little noises in and around the house.
